I have found this organization called World Wide Opportunities on Organic Farms.
It is an organization that is devoted to connecting volunteers to organic farms around the globe in exchange for food and lodging.

I have been a WWOOF volunteer and a host - I think it's brilliant. You can learn a lot about all sorts of aspects of farming and sustainable living and you can meet some really cool, creative people. You have to join WWOOF in the country you want to volunteer or host in. I would definitely recommend having some sort of dialogue with the person you might be hooking up with before you agree to go there, so you both know what to expect and you won't get any unwelcome surprises.
